Solana's daily active validator count has fallen below 800, reaching levels last seen in 2021. According to Odaily, this marks a significant decrease of over 65% from the peak of approximately 2,500 validators at the beginning of 2023. The volume of validator voting transactions has also dropped from around 300,000 per day to 170,000, representing a 40% decline.

The primary reason for the loss of validators is attributed to changes in economic incentives, including the gradual reduction of voting cost support and staking matching policies provided by the Solana Foundation Delegation Program. Despite the contraction in validator numbers, non-voting transactions initiated by users, such as DApp interactions and token transfers, have remained stable at about 100 million transactions daily.
